Average Annual Salary of Switchboard Operators, Including Answering Service

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$20,180
25th Percentile Wage
$23,010
50th Percentile Wage
$28,250
75th Percentile Wage
$37,630
90th Percentile Wage
$47,890

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for switchboard operators, including answering service in the industry sector of real estate and rental and leasing. The salaries are shown in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) switchboard operators, including answering service is $47,890. The median annual salary (50th percentile) is $28,250.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ent paid switchboard operators, including answering service is $20,180.

Compare Switchboard Operator, Including Answering Service Salary in Different Industries within the Real Estate and Rental and Leasing Sector

The average salaries of switchboard operators, including answering service in seven industries in the real estate and rental and leasing sector are shown below. We note that within this industry sector, the salaries vary among different industries. The highest paying industry for switchboard operator, including answering service occupations is the automotive equipment rental and leasing industry with an annual salary $42,500. The lowest paying industry is the activities related to real estate industry (annual salary $24,140).
